     Hallo Peter,

     yes we did it, but we used an intermediate HPUX Rel 9 machine (hope
     you have one).

     Try the following procedure

     1) Install it with update utility on a HPUX Rel 9 machine.
     2) Build a tar file of /usr/adsm/* files, which have been
        installed in step 1.
     3) ftp the tar file from step 2 to your new machine
     4) untar the file from step 3
     5) run the new  /usr/adsm/install  command on your new machine

I wonder if anyone has run into this.....

We are testing the ADSM/MVS version 2 server along with various clients,
including the HP-UX version 2 client.

I know ADSM does not yet "officially" support HP-UX  version 10, but the ADSM
version1 client is installable on that level and does back up the filesystems
(including VX-FS filesystems if you do a selective backup).  Because the HP-UX
v1 client comes as a tar file it is easy to install.

The HP-UX v2 client apparently uses a diffent packaging and the install
instructions say to use the "update" command for installation, (see Installing
the clients v2, page 17).  Apparently, the updatecommand doesn't exist on HP-UX
v10, and tar doesn't seem to work with the v2 client tape.

Has anyone successfully installed and implemented the HP-UX v2 client on an
machine running HP-UX v10.  I know I can continue to use the version 1 client
for these machines with the version 2 server, but it would be nice to be able
to upgrade.
